We at Loutit District Library are looking for a solution (software or
otherwise) to clean up patron files and internet history every day from our
public computers.
We'd previously been using DeepFreeze for clean up, but we started noticing
some serious performance issues with the computers after we'd upgraded to
Windows 10. They'd freeze and crash pretty regularly, and removing
DeepFreeze pretty much solved the problem.
If anyone out there has some DeepFreeze alternatives or other solutions,
we'd love to hear them! For background, we're running Windows 10 and using
mConsole for our time and printer management.
